The Power of Purpose: Why It Outshines Wealth in Achieving Happiness

Money might not buy love or happiness, but having a sense of purpose can. Research indicates that individuals who find meaning in their lives experience greater joy and satisfaction. Purpose acts as a catalyst for emotional well-being, fostering deeper connections with others and creating a sense of belonging.

While financial success can provide temporary comfort, it often falls short in delivering lasting fulfillment. In contrast, pursuing a meaningful goal or contributing to a cause can lead to a more enriching life experience. People who engage in purposeful activities often report higher levels of happiness and lower levels of stress.

Moreover, having a clear purpose can motivate individuals to overcome challenges and setbacks, reinforcing resilience and personal growth. Ultimately, the pursuit of purpose not only enhances individual well-being but also strengthens communities, as people come together to support shared goals and values. In the quest for true happiness, purpose emerges as a far more powerful ally than money.
